Cole: We will beat Bafana
2010-10-06 13:03
Johannesburg - Sierra Leone boss Christian Cole is confident his side can repeat
their victory over South Africa when they host Pitso Mosimane's men on
Sunday.
Bafana Bafana travel to Freetown on Friday as favourites as they
aim to add to their victory over Niger in their opening AFCON 2012
qualifying clash.
However, Mosimane's charges have never won in the Sierra Leone capital and Cole is determined to keep it that way.
He told SierraExpressMedia: "We defeated them in Freetown
in the last qualifier, and this is a fact I am determined to maintain
our 100% record over South Africa this Sunday.
"I watched them during the World Cup they hosted in South Africa
and other competitions they have played in the past, and I know they
are a very good side, but we are ready to upset them in Freetown."
The Leone Stars coach played down suggestions that his squad's lack of time together would affect them at the weekend.
"The players I have invited are all actively playing for their
clubs in Europe which I believe is good for me in the absence of trial
matches.
"My responsibility is to tell them the system I want them to play when they assemble here."
The West African outfit are brimming with confidence after they
managed to hold Egypt to a draw in Cairo and Cole says if they beat
South Africa, qualification is imminent.
"If we win in Freetown against South Africa nothing will stop us
from reaching the finals in Gabon and Equatorial Guinea in 2012.
"We have started on an excellent note against Egypt and we hope to build on that against South Africa."
